Indulging in the Flavors of Rajasthan

Rajasthani cuisine is a delightful fusion of flavors and spices that tantalize the taste buds. From the fiery Laal Maas (spicy meat curry) to the delectable Dal Baati Churma (lentil dish with wheat balls), every dish is a reflection of the state’s rich culinary heritage. The vibrant street food scene is a gastronomic adventure, with kachoris, samosas, and ghewar being the highlights. Rajasthani cuisine is not just a treat for the palate but also a celebration of the state’s vibrant culture.

Mesmerizing Dance Forms of Rajasthan

Rajasthan is synonymous with mesmerizing dance forms that capture the essence of the state’s vibrant spirit. Ghoomar, a graceful dance performed by women, is a visual spectacle with its twirling movements and colorful attire. Kalbeliya, often referred to as the snake dance, is a stunning display of agility and rhythm. The lively performances of Bhavai, showcasing balancing acts with pots on the head, leave the audience spellbound. These dance forms are an integral part of Rajasthani culture and a true reflection of the joyous nature of its people.

Captivating Stories of Rajasthani Folklore

Rajasthani folklore is a tapestry of captivating stories and legends passed down through generations. Tales of valor, love, and mythical creatures come alive through traditional storytelling forms like the Kathputli (puppet show) and the Bhopa-Bhopi (ballad singing). These stories not only entertain but also serve as a medium to impart moral values and life lessons. Rajasthani folklore is a treasure trove of wisdom and imagination, capturing the hearts of both young and old.

The Timeless Beauty of Rajasthani Handicrafts

Rajasthan is renowned for its exquisite handicrafts, which showcase the unparalleled craftsmanship of its artisans. From intricately carved wooden furniture to vibrant textiles adorned with mirror work, each piece is a testament to the rich artistic heritage of the state. The colorful Bandhani and block-printed fabrics, the delicate Meenakari jewelry, and the beautiful blue pottery are just a few examples of the timeless beauty that Rajasthani handicrafts offer. Exploring the bustling marketplaces of Rajasthan is a delight for those seeking unique handcrafted treasures.

Immersing in the Spirit of Festivals in Rajasthan

Rajasthan is a land that knows how to celebrate life to the fullest. The state is a kaleidoscope of festivals, each bringing its own unique charm and fervor. The Pushkar Camel Fair, where thousands of camels are adorned and showcased, is a spectacle like no other. The vibrant Teej festival, celebrated by women with great enthusiasm, is a symbol of marital bliss and togetherness. The grandeur of Diwali and Holi celebrations fills the air with joy and lights up the night sky. Immersing oneself in these festivals is an experience that will leave you with memories to cherish forever.
